I

n most cases, the volume levels

coming from broadcast program-

ming or commercials are never the

same. With the AVL (Audio Volume

Leveler) control turned ON, you can

have the TV level out sound that is

being heard. This makes for a more

consistent sound by reducing the

peaks and valleys that occur during

program changes or commercial

breaks. To turn the AVL ON, follow

these steps.

Press the MENU button on the

remote control to show the

onscreen menu.

Press the CURSOR RING

DOWN once to highlight SOUND.

Press the CURSOR RING

RIGHT and the menu will shift to

the left. TREBLE will be highlighted

and an adjustment bar will be shown

to the right.

Press the CURSOR RING

DOWN repeatedly until AVL is

highlighted. Then press the CUR-

SOR RING RIGHT or CURSOR

RING LEFT to toggle AVL ON or

OFF.

Press the STATUS/EXIT but-

ton to remove the menu from the

screen.

U

se the Volume Bar control to see
the TV’s volume level settings

on the TV screen. The Volume Bar
will be seen each time the VOLUME
buttons (on the TV or remote con-
trol) are pressed.

Press the VOLUME (+) or (–)

button on the remote control to
show the VOLUME bar display on
the screen.

Press the VOLUME (+) or (–)

button to adjust the television’s
sound level.
